Alumni Perceptions of an Employability Focused Curriculum

A poster presentation from the 2010 Students as Stakeholders conference.

The research being discussed aims to investigate how current students and alumni from the School of Sport & Exercise Sciences (SSES) at Liverpool John Moores University (LJMU) perceive their employability and how their attitudes mindsets theories and beliefs regarding university relates to their personal reason for undertaking higher education. Research methods include in-depth interviews and ethnographic methodologies. The outputs from this research will be used to develop a clear set of employability focused recommendations for curriculum design.
